We brought our kids and my husband's 80 year old godmother to Cabin Nite, expecting mediocre food and a cheesy show with an Alaskan flavor. The food was better than I expected, all-you-can eat, served family style-moist salmon, BBQ pork ribs (OK, but too much sauce), corn, beans, tasty biscuits, salad, and delicious blackberry cobbler (served with whipped cream--ice cream...
